Olecyn........hang in there ! If you read through this whole thread, you can see in March I was still in the "denied" class too. I had my ALJ hearing in June and got my big check last month.....still haven't gotten the kid's yet. Keep your fingers crossed and make sure your doctor documents well. I was concerned too that "technically", I can move.....I just pay a horrible price for it. The "thing" that won it for me was not the severe pain, but the fact that I need to lay down with ice packs after I've been up for a few hours.....and nap frequently because I sleep so poorly at night. Having a bed for me to lay down would be too great a "hardship" for an employer per the ruling.
